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 45, Crescent Way, we estimate a market value of £783,005 and a rental value of £3,403 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£693,519 and £3,014 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
45, Crescent Way has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 23 Oct 2011.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 45, Crescent Way completed on 2nd May 2012 at £450,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 103.3% over the period since May 2012.
